The game: 1-0
Faced with a playful but clumsy LOSC, Nice continued their reconstruction operation this Sunday, winning successfully (1-0). Deprived of Nicolas Pépé, last minute packagethe Gym did not have many chances, but they were able to take advantage of a moment of relaxation from their opponents to score once through Gaëtan Laborde (34th), after good work from the young Badredine Bouanani, decisive passer for his first tenure in Ligue 1.
Most of the time otherwise, Didier Digard’s players defended. Rather well even if Kasper Schmeichel had a lot of work, intervening in turn in front of Mohamed Bayo (10th), Ismaily (22nd), Rémy Cabella (28th), Timothy Weah (31st) or even Bafodé Diakité (46th). The Danish goalkeeper was also saved by his post (31st). His counterpart Lucas Chevalier was less in demand (9th, 14th and 87th), which did not prevent the northern club from conceding its first defeat in three months (October 30, 0-1 in Lyon) against against Aiglons, winners for the second time in three matches but who finished at ten after the new injury of Youcef Atal.
The player: Cabella, unfortunate hero
He could have been the man of the match in the good sense of the term if he had not missed the target, well served by Jonathan David in the box in the first period (25th). A huge miss which followed an almost decisive pass a little earlier for Mohamed Bayo (10th). In the end, it was his big mistake that led to the Nice goal that we will remember (34th). By losing the ball under the pressure of young Bouanani, the Lille player is finally the man of the match, but to his detriment.

Kasper Schmeichel made seven saves against Lille, his highest total in a Ligue 1 meeting. The last Nice goalkeeper to have made so many saves was Walter Benitez, on January 9, 2022 in Brest (9).
